James Burchill’s website is more of an entry point for a personal brand and professional perspective than a traditional AI application or SaaS tool. Its core message, “Governing Intelligent Systems / Because Drift Happens™,” emphasizes that system drift is the default state. The site focuses on software leadership, AI governance, operational coherence, provenance tracking, and control systems, with the goal of helping intelligent software stay aligned with real-world intent.
Based on the captured text, the website does not disclose specific AI models, automation features, workflow interfaces, or tool modules, so it is not possible to assess whether it offers AI product capabilities such as generation, analysis, or agent-based execution. What is relatively clear is its professional focus: AI governance, provenance, control systems, and operational coherence. Typical use cases may include discussions around AI governance frameworks, alignment of intelligent software systems, managing AI system drift within organizations, and reference material for software engineering leadership.
The page does not provide pricing, subscription plans, free quotas, trial options, payment methods, API details, or third-party integration information. It also does not clarify whether consulting service packages are available. As a procurement target, its current information transparency is therefore low, and further confirmation via LinkedIn or other contact methods would be needed to understand service boundaries, deliverables, and costs.
The main strength is its clear positioning: it addresses governance, control, provenance tracking, and intent alignment issues that are often overlooked after AI systems are deployed. The page also lists the founder’s CTO and former software engineering executive background, which adds a degree of credibility. The limitations are also obvious: it lacks product documentation, case studies, customer testimonials, a privacy policy, support channels, and verifiable functional outputs, making it difficult to evaluate its maturity by the standards of an AI tool.
It is better suited to technical leaders, architects, or business executives interested in AI governance, intelligent system risk, and software engineering management who want to read or make contact. It is not suitable for users looking for ready-to-use AI tools for writing, coding, customer support, or data analysis.
